homelab/roles/forgejo/meta/argument_specs.yml

92 lines
1.7 KiB
YAML
Raw Normal View History

2024-10-21 21:02:45 +05:00
---
argument_specs:
main:
options:
2024-11-11 15:09:10 +05:00
user_uid:
type: int
user_gid:
type: int
tag:
type: str
root_url:
type: str
2024-10-21 21:02:45 +05:00
required: true
2024-11-11 15:09:10 +05:00
domain:
type: str
2024-10-21 21:02:45 +05:00
required: true
2024-11-11 15:09:10 +05:00
http_port:
type: int
start_ssh_server:
type: bool
ssh_port:
type: int
ssh_listen_port:
type: int
repositories_root:
type: str
run_user:
type: str
work_path:
type: str
db_type:
type: str
db_host:
type: str
db_name:
type: str
db_user:
type: str
db_password:
type: str
log_level:
type: str
log_root_path:
type: str
smtp_enabled:
type: bool
smtp_addr:
type: str
smtp_port:
type: int
smtp_user:
type: str
smtp_password:
type: str
install_lock:
type: bool
2024-10-21 21:02:45 +05:00
internal_token:
2024-11-11 15:09:10 +05:00
type: str
2024-10-21 21:02:45 +05:00
required: true
secret_key:
2024-11-11 15:09:10 +05:00
type: str
2024-10-21 21:02:45 +05:00
required: true
2024-11-11 15:09:10 +05:00
oauth2_jwt_secret:
type: str
2024-10-21 21:02:45 +05:00
required: true
2024-11-11 15:09:10 +05:00
lfs_start_server:
type: bool
lfs_jwt_secret:
type: str
storage_type:
type: str
minio_endpoint:
type: str
minio_access_key_id:
type: str
2024-10-21 21:02:45 +05:00
minio_secret_access_key:
2024-11-11 15:09:10 +05:00
type: str
minio_bucket:
type: str
cache_adapter:
type: str
cache_host:
type: str
disable_registration:
type: bool
show_registration_button:
type: bool
cookie_name:
type: str
cookie_secure:
type: bool